What services do electricians in Ottawa offer?
Electricians in Ottawa are able to handle a wide array of electrical problems on both residential and commercial properties, including installation or repair of electrical infrastructure as well as emergency services.
Here are some electrical services that are commonly requested in Ottawa:
- Circuit breaker and panel work: Installing or upgrading electrical panels and repairing breakers and circuits.
- Heating and cold‑climate electrical systems: Installing or repairing circuits for electric baseboards, in‑floor heaters, or snow‑melt systems, which are frequently needed for Ottawa winters.
- Lighting solutions: Installing energy‑efficient indoor and outdoor fixtures, holiday lighting setups, and troubleshooting lights that flicker or don’t work.
- Outlets and switches: Adding or upgrading outlets and switches, including dedicated circuits for kitchens, home offices, and garage workshops.
- Wiring for renovations and additions: Running new wiring for basement developments, kitchen or bathroom remodels, and home additions, especially in Ottawa neighbourhoods like Kanata, Barrhaven, and Orleans where newer homes and renovation projects are frequent.

What makes hiring an electrician in Ottawa unique?
Electricians in Ottawa encounter a mix of property types, local regulations, and seasonal demands that shape how electrical work is planned and executed.
-
Diverse property types: Ottawa has older homes in neighbourhoods like The Glebe and Centretown, newer infill houses in Kanata and Barrhaven, and commercial buildings, each requiring different wiring approaches and equipment.
-
Ontario Electrical Safety Code compliance: All work must meet provincial code requirements, ensuring that installations, repairs, and upgrades across Ottawa are safe and up to standard. Membership in a union or association, like ECA Ottawa, can indicate up-to-date knowledge of best practices.
-
Cold climate electrical needs: Ottawa winters create specific demands for heating circuits, reliable exterior power, and lighting systems that withstand low temperatures.
-
High renovation activity in growing suburbs: Expanding areas such as Orleans and Riverside South see frequent home improvements and upgrades, influencing the type and volume of electrical services in demand.

What are the costs of electrician services in Ottawa?
Costs for electrician services in Ottawa depend largely on the specific service requested and timing, as emergency services can incur an extra fee. Ottawa electricians typically charge around $100 to $160 per hour, whether for a repair or installation service, but sometimes they charge per service or otherwise.
Here are some typical costs for common electrician services in Ottawa:
-
Circuit breaker and panel work: $2,000–$4,800 for installing or upgrading electrical panels and repairing overloaded circuits
-
Heating and cold-climate electrical systems: $200–$600 for installing or wiring electric baseboard heaters, heated circuits, or related winter electrical systems
-
Lighting solutions: $150–$300 for installing indoor or outdoor light fixtures depending on wiring complexity
-
Outlets and switches: $150–$250 per outlet or switch installation or replacement
-
Wiring for renovations and additions: $2,500–$6,000+ for running new wiring during larger renovation or addition projects

Questions to ask an Ottawa electrician before hiring
There are a few questions that you can ask Ottawa electricians to check that they’re the right for your electrical needs.
The following questions can help you feel out their approach and experience and ultimately decide if they’re a good match for your project:
Are you licensed, insured and up to date with Ontario Electrical Safety Code requirements?
This confirms the electrician can legally perform electrical work in Ottawa, carries proper insurance coverage, and follows the latest provincial safety regulations.
What experience do you have with Ottawa homes or buildings similar to mine?
Ottawa includes a mix of older homes in neighbourhoods like The Glebe or Old Ottawa South and newer developments in areas like Kanata or Barrhaven. Asking about similar projects helps ensure the electrician understands the electrical systems common in these types of properties.
Can you provide a detailed estimate and breakdown of costs?
A clear estimate helps you understand Ottawa labour rates, material costs, and any additional work that may affect the final price.
How do you plan for electrical installations exposed to Ottawa’s winter conditions?
Ottawa winters can affect outdoor lighting, exterior outlets, and other exposed systems. Asking about cold-weather planning helps ensure installations are durable and safe year round.
What warranties or guarantees do you offer on electrical work in Ottawa?
Understanding warranty coverage helps you know what support is available if issues arise after the project is completed.
